vs2013下使用QT5.7.1靜態庫

1. 下載靜態庫文件,由於編譯相對較麻煩,我選擇從網上下載別人編譯好的

下載地址: https://www.npcglib.org/~stathis/blog/precompiled-qt4-qt5/

注意:這個地址國內還沒法訪問,我是申請了一個阿里雲香港的服務器才下載到的,無法下載又有需要的朋友可以和我聯繫

2. 配置VS2013

下載好後解壓縮到 c:\qt5-5.7.1-vs2013, 

配置工程的附加包含目錄,將 $(QTDIR)統一換成 c:\qt5-5.7.1-vs2013\qt5-x86-static-debug

配置工程的附加庫目錄:將$(QTDIR)\lib換成 c:\qt5-5.7.1-vs2013\qt5-x86-static-debug\lib,增加一個目錄:C:\qt5-5.7.1-vs2013\qt5-x86-static-debug\plugins\platforms

配置工程的附加庫: qtmaind.lib Qt5Cored.lib Qt5Guid.lib Qt5Widgetsd.lib qwindowsd.lib Qt5PlatformSupportd.lib

qtfreetyped.lib qtpngd.lib qtpcred.lib qtharfbuzzngd.lib ws2_32.lib Imm32.lib Winmm.lib

3. 在main.cpp中增加代碼

#include <QtPlugin>

Q_IMPORT_PLUGIN(QWindowsIntegrationPlugin)

4. 其他事項

如果要使用UI編輯器,必須得安裝qt-opensource-windows-x86-msvc2013-5.7.1.exe,並設置好QT Addon的路徑

Release版本和上面配置一樣,只是目錄不同而已

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章